Automatically-produced, daily-growing (by data object deprecation) data on molar fraction of atmospheric CH4. The data starts from the last respective L2 release.

Kubistin, D., Plaß-Dülmer, C., Lindauer, M., Müller-Williams, J. (2021). ICOS ATC NRT CH4 growing time series from Gartow (60.0 m), 2020-06-01–2021-03-13, ICOS RI, https://hdl.handle.net/11676/rfVx3gtefFNULEemYgaGb5tD
